Zirconium containing high-temperature resistant 1300 ceramic fiber paper and zirconium containing ceramic fiber gasket? Zirconium containing high-temperature resistant 1300 ℃ ceramic fiber paper "and" Zirconium containing ceramic fiber gasket "belong to high-performance high-temperature insulation and sealing materials, widely used in ultra-high temperature working environments such as metallurgy, petrochemicals, power, aerospace, glass kilns, etc. It is crucial to choose a source factory with technical strength and stable production capacity when making bulk purchases or selecting projects.
                                                                                       

Zirconium containing high-temperature resistant ceramic fiber paper is mainly composed of:

Aluminum oxide (Al2O3): ≥ 45%
SiO ₂ (silicon dioxide): ≈ 40%
ZrO ₂ (Zirconia): 15% -17% ← Key to improving temperature resistance
Mechanism of action of zirconium containing high-temperature resistant ceramic fiber paper:
ZrO ₂ forms a stable cubic crystal structure at high temperatures, inhibiting fiber grain growth;
Significantly reduce the linear shrinkage rate at high temperatures (1350 ℃ × 24h ≤ 2-3%, ordinary fibers can reach 5-8%);
Enhance the ability to resist creep and slag corrosion.

How to choose a ceramic fiber paper source factory based on the four core principles?

1. Do you have the production capacity for zirconium containing fibers?

The true source factory should have a resistance melting furnace or electric arc furnace, and be able to produce zirconium containing ceramic fiber cotton on its own (not reprocessed from purchased cotton).
Small factories are mostly engaged in "processing with supplied materials", resulting in significant fluctuations in quality.

2. Is there an authoritative testing report?

Must provide:
GB/T 3003-2017 Testing of Refractory Ceramic Fiber Products;
Chemical composition analysis (Al ₂ O ∝ ≥ 45%, ZrO ₂ ≥ 15%);
Linear shrinkage rate test (1350 ℃ × 24h ≤ 3% is preferred);
Environmentally friendly asbestos free declaration (compliant with RoHS/REACH).

3. Process control capability

Paper products: require vacuum filtration molding, with uniform fiber distribution and no layering;
Gasket products: require molding or CNC punching, with a dimensional tolerance of ≤± 0.5mm;
Supporting customized shapes (such as perforated, curved, multi-layer composite) is a bonus.
